# LuaMaker
**Repository Path**: tatsuki-mengchen/luamaker
## Basic Information
- **Project Name**: LuaMaker
- **Description**: LuaMaker是一款为迷你世界开发者专门设计的Lua脚本可视化编程Web工具
- **Primary Language**: JavaScript
- **License**: Apache-2.0
- **Default Branch**: master
- **Homepage**: https://luamaker.mimeng.fun
- **GVP Project**: No
## Statistics
- **Stars**: 1
- **Forks**: 1
- **Created**: 2023-09-28
- **Last Updated**: 2025-02-07
## Categories & Tags
**Categories**: Uncategorized
**Tags**: None
## README
[](https://gitee.com/tatsuki-mengchen/luamaker/stargazers) [](https://gitee.com/tatsuki-mengchen/luamaker/members) 
# LuaMaker
为创作者打造的便携式可视化脚本编辑器
# 介绍
LuaMaker是一款专为迷你世界开发者量身打造的创新性工具,基于优秀开源项目[Boxy](https://gitee.com/cocotais/boxy)开发,旨在使开发者能够轻松地设计和编辑复杂的Lua脚本,从而制作出更精彩的玩法
# 开发
本项目基于[Boxy](https://gitee.com/cocotais/boxy)开发,为纯web端工具,使用`yarn`进行管理
```shell
yarn install
```
```shell
yarn dev
```
进入开发模式后,默认会在1234端口启动一个本地服务器运行项目。端口会持续监听代码变化,编译并进行热重载,若热重载后项目表现出一些异常,可刷新页面
```shell
yarn build
```
生产状态的项目会被打包至`./dist`目录下。在构建之前,我们建议您先运行以下指令审查代码
```shell
yarn lint
```
```shell
yarn style
```
```shell
yarn format
```
更多开发方法可查阅[Boxy手册](https://www.yuque.com/zaona/boxy)
# 贡献
欢迎您的贡献!请友善提issue和pr,在提pr时请先运行上述指令审查代码
若有本地化需求,欢迎将您的需求发送至shulin3712@163.com,我们会尽快联系您